A Compact Size, High Isolation and Low Insertion Loss Microstrip Diplexer

摘要

A compact microstrip diplexer with low insertion loss and high isolation is proposed by combination of two coupled line bandpass filters (BPFs). An additional zero in the lower BPF transmission is created by a coupling capacitance which can be tuned at the higher channel and improve the isolation, consequently. Moreover, defected ground structures (DGSs) are used for more design flexibility and fine tuning of the structure. A diplexer prototype with two passbands at 1.24GHz and 1.5GHz is fabricated and tested. The measured insertion losses in the passbands are less than 1.2dB while the isolation between two channels is greater than 25dB and the input return losses of the three ports are about 20dB. These results in comparison with the references verify the good performance and ability of the designed duplexer.
